List the steps that should be used to solve the equation (f)x=g(x) by graphing when F(x)=(1/2)^x-3 and g(x)=3x+5

ANSWER

See explanation.

EXPLANATION

Step 1

Graph each of the functions.

[tex]f(x) = ( \frac{1}{2} )^{x - 3} [/tex]

and

[tex]g(x) = 3x + 5[/tex]

Step 2

Look for the point of intersection of the two graphs.

From the graph, the two functions intersected at

(0.38,6.14)
